"Teaching kids to count is fine, but teaching them what counts is best." – Bob Talbert

 

And it was in that spirit that Farmers Insurance agent Leslie Walker and her team chose an educator as February’s Hometown Hero.

 


Anna Curtis has been an educator for 21 years and now teaches life skills at Stephenville High School. 

 

When she is not inside the classroom, Anna enjoys yoga, pilates, traveling and art history.

 

Along with a certificate of appreciation, Anna received a gift basket and treats for her co-workers.
